Materials You Will Need

Before we dive into the steps of creating a shadow box, we will need to gather the materials required for the project. Some of the materials you will need for this project include:

  1. Old Window
  2. Power Drill
  3. Screw Driver
  4. Handsaw or Jigsaw
  5. Sanding Paper
  6. Paint or Stain
  7. Cutting or Carving Equipment
  8. Adhesive Glue or Tape
  9. Gloves and safety goggles

Step-by-Step Guide

Now that we have all the materials ready, let's dive into the process of creating a shadow box. Follow the steps below:

Step 1: Removing the Old Window Panes

The first thing you need to do is remove the window panes from your old window. Use your screwdriver to unfasten all screws connecting the panes to the frame, then gently remove them and put them aside.

Be sure to wear gloves and protective eyewear to prevent injury from the glass shards that may splinter off in the process.

Step 2: Sanding and Painting

Once you have removed the window panes, the next step is sanding and painting the frame. This can be done using sandpaper and any paint or stain of your choice.

You can also use this step to add any additional designs or colors that you may want to incorporate into your shadow box.

Step 3: Cutting the Inserts

Now it's time to assemble the inserts. Measure and cut thin wooden boards into sizes that fit perfectly into the open spaces left by the window panes.

You can use a jigsaw or any other cutting/crafting equipment to create unique shapes and designs for your boards.

Step 4: Assembling the Shadow Box

After cutting the inserts, use adhesive glue or tape to attach them to the back of the frame. You can add any additional decorations, such as flowers or fabrics, to personalize your box even further.

Once all the boards are securely attached, you can now display your beautiful shadow box in any room in your home!
